Ingredients You’ll Need

Before we start, let’s gather all the ingredients. Don’t worry—most of these are easy to find at your local supermarket or pharmacy. Here’s what you’ll need:

  • 5 jin (about 2.5 kg) of millet (unhulled, also known as foxtail millet)
  • Bulk 50°C white wine (grain wine is best)
  • Honey
  • Vitamin B2 tablets
  • Fishing additives (I used ones from Fishing Home—check the image below!)

Step-by-Step Instructions

Okay, now the fun part: making the bait. Follow these steps, and you’ll have your musk wine rice ready in no time.

Step 1: Prepare the Millet

First, measure out 5 jin of millet and set it aside. Make sure it’s clean and dry—no dirt or debris allowed!

Step 2: Crush the Vitamin B2

Take 6-7 Vitamin B2 tablets and crush them into a fine powder. If you don’t have Vitamin B2, don’t panic—since we’re using other additives, it’s optional. But it does add a nice boost!

Step 3: Mix the Additives

Now, let’s combine the additives. Here’s what I did:

  • Add 2 packets of VB fish flavoring to the crushed Vitamin B2.
  • Pour some white wine over the mixture to dissolve it. Stir well until everything is combined.
  • Add 1 packet of “Super Additive” (it smells amazing—almost good enough to eat!). Mix this into the millet.

Step 4: Combine the Mixture with Millet

Pour the wine-dissolved additives into the millet. Stir everything thoroughly to make sure every grain is coated. This is crucial—you don’t want clumps!

Step 5: Add More Additives

Next, let’s add more flavor. Here’s what to do:

  • Take 2 packets of “Super Crucian Carp” and 5 packets of “Musk King” additives.
  • Dissolve them in a small amount of white wine.
  • Pour this mixture into the millet and stir again. Make sure it’s evenly distributed.
  • Finally, add half a packet of “Super Carp” additive. Stir once more.

Step 6: Add Honey

Now, let’s sweeten the deal with honey. Add 100-200 grams of honey to the millet. Dissolve it in a bit of white wine first, then pour it in. Stir everything until the honey is evenly mixed.

Step 7: Seal and Ferment

Once everything is mixed, transfer the millet to a clean, airtight container. Seal it tightly and let it sit for 1-2 days. You can stir it a few times during this period to ensure even fermentation.

After 2 days, your musk wine rice is ready! It should smell sweet and musky—irresistible to crucian carp.

Final Thoughts and Tips

That’s it! Your homemade musk wine rice is now ready to use. Here are a few tips to make the most of it:

  • Use a little more wine if needed—you want every grain to be moist but not soggy.
  • Let it ferment for at least 24 hours to allow the flavors to meld together.
  • Store it in a cool, dry place. It should last for several weeks.
